        I think this post might be confusing to most users stateside, let me elabourate on what Harryboy is saying:

        In the UK we have to pay road tax for every car we own, this is must be renewed every year and you get issued with a paper disc. The paper disc usually slides into a transparent plastic holder which "sticks" to the glass - not from adhesive but from surface tension (i think).

        Here is a photo:

        Harryboy: From my experience you have to make sure your glass is VERY clean, and also the plastic holder should be too, perhaps you need a new plastic holder. When I had a mini I had a similar problem, I think this is caused by the accute angle of the windscreen. If this doesn't work I suggest you look online for a tax disc holder which is adhesive.

                Hiya, Im from the UK would recommend if u have it there a magnetic tax disc holder. There a sticky ring that fixes to the window and then a you place the tax disc in and slide or place the magnetic backing plate on, its so fast and simple.
